I Can't Understand What My Husband Is Saying (TV)

Trivia:

In ep 1 at 1:30 Hajime looks like Hiruma Kenshin Rurouni Kenshin hairstyle and art wise. He has the scar and says gozaru, a common way Kenshin ends his sentences.

In ep 9 at 0:56 there is a poster of Erisu from Asobi ni iku yo!

In episode 1, the husband is watching the anime Mikakunin de Shinkōkei (Engaged to the Unidentified on TV.

In episode 1, the movie posters are for the Madoka Magica and Uchū Senkan Yamato 2199 films. 

In episode 1, when Kaoru makes the moe pose, the picture on the screen is of a young Nanoha Takamachi from Magical Girl Lyrical Nanoha, whose is voiced by Yukari Tamura also.

In episode 9, the character in the Hajime's Love Plus game is a clear homage to Ranpha Franboise from the Galaxy Angel franchise of anime, games, and more. What's more, Yukari Tamura- the voice of Hajime's wife Kaoru- played Ranpha in all works of the franchise.

In episode 10, when the doorbell rings at the start of the episode the ring is taken from the Pokémon game series.

In Episode 10, while Tsunashi Kaoru and Tsunashi Hajime are thinking of a name for their "would-be-child", Tsunashi Hajime turned into "Ikari Gendo" from "Shinseiki Evangelion" complete with the famous "Gendo Pose". While the scene plays, Tsunashi Hajime (as "Ikari Gendo") suggested they name the child "Shinji" if its a boy and "Rei" if its a girl (both are names of the pilots of "EVA-01" and "EVA-00" respectively).
